The special education program at Boston College provides a foundation for undergraduate students that want to become involved in helping children and adults with special needs in a classroom setting. Students interested in exploring this major learn how to communicate with and structure lesson plans for those with specific learning or physical disabilities. Undergraduates usually complete an on or off-campus internship at an elementary or middle school locally, which helps BC students develop professional relationships and references for when they graduate.
